Output f49adea203f49e127fdac48aa0839162b4c25e26a744f720bad3adbc33189846:1

value
2697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37709c3eecd15b1f871e9420d38d7387e3c82 OP_EQUAL
address
3BMEXvuU5ZfQvaQJbPvTKZbYsY2yk5JHVP
transaction
f49adea203f49e127fdac48aa0839162b4c25e26a744f720bad3adbc33189846
confirmations
360504
spent
true